Determine if its a growth or decay.Then find the percent increase of decrease.
1.y=16(.25)^x
Decrease because higher powers of 0.25 are smaller than 0.25
-----------------------------
2.y=0.8(1.28)^x
Increase because higher powers of 1.28 are bigger than 1.28
-----------------------------
3.y=17(1/5)^x
Decrease because higher powers of (1/5) are smaller than 1/5.
